Python是一種靈活且易于使用的開發語言,它支持多種數據類型和操作。數據類型通常分為兩類:數值類型和非數值類型。在本篇文章中,我們將重點介紹Python數值的轉換。
#整數轉換成浮點數 a = 5 b = float(a) print(b) #浮點數轉換成整數 c = 5.5 d = int(c) print(d) #十進制轉換成二進制 e = 10 f = bin(e) print(f) #十進制轉換成八進制 g = 10 h = oct(g) print(h) #十進制轉換成十六進制 i = 10 j = hex(i) print(j)
在上面的例子中,我們使用Python內置函數進行數值轉換。如我們所見,整數可以輕松轉換為浮點數,浮點數可以轉換為整數。此外,Python還提供了十進制向二進制、八進制和十六進制的轉換函數。這對于需要計算機轉換數據格式的開發人員非常有用。
總之,Python數值的轉換是非常簡單和實用的。同時,我們需要記住不同類型之間的轉換會帶來精度的增加或減少,過度轉換可能會對程序的正確性和效率帶來不利影響,因此在進行數據類型轉換時,要謹慎并進行必要的驗證和測試。
上一篇python 調試出錯
下一篇vue實現左右滑動